开发基础 报表教程 数据字典 对话编程 表单打印 增强出口 SAP接口 S/4 HANA
实战案例 实战笔记 资料下载 CRM
问答互助 会员分享 俱乐部 广告区
论坛指南、建议和投诉
Twilight发表于 2016-04-20 17:21FISH_HAPPY 最后回复于 2017-10-26 13:37 [复制链接] 4541 1
使用道具 举报
Twilight
管理员
发表回复 回帖后跳转到最后一页
RFC大体分为同步和异步两种。
异步有分为:
- CALL FUNCTION STARTING NEW TASK
- CALL FUNCTION IN BACKROUND TASK
详情请参考:远程函数RFC调用的原理及特点可以扩展成pRFC
可以扩展成tRFC,tRFC可以进一步衍生出qRFC
各种RFC调用总结:
注意:CALL FUNCTION IN UPDATE TASK、CALL FUNCTION SET UPDATE TASK LOCAL,是指数据库更新数据的模式同步、异步,不是指接口调用的模式,所以Function的处理模式,选择“Update Module”,逻辑简单就是更新各种数据库表,因为这些更新都在同一个LUW中,所以可以控制所有更新要不全部成功,要不失败全部回滚